When starting the Tutorial Builder, it asks me if I want to save the image as my original, and I say yes. I get this error:
All my permissions are set to my ownership. Photoshop CS is set to CREATOR OWNER, with Special Permissions, and can't be changed. I've clicked ok on this alert, then clicked the done button, getting another alert/permissions error for the "after" copy. I've made a new TBResults folder on my desktop. Nothing's working. I'm running Windows 7, 64 bit.
You (or the group you are in) need to have write permissions for "C:\Program Files (x86)\Adobe\Adobe Photoshop CS5\Plug-ins\Panels" respectively "C:\Program Files\Adobe\Adobe Photoshop CS5 (64 Bit)\Plug-ins\Panels" because in there the before/after PNGs are temporarily stored.
It seems that local users of the computer per default only have read access to the panel folders. Since I am in the local admin group which has r/w access, I hadn'nt any probs with that.

You will (hopefully!) be happy to hear that we're about to release an update to Tutorial Builder that seems to fix the issues which the temp files. As has been suggested on this forum, we're now storing files in a more appropriate temp location that no longer requires Windows users to "Run as adminstrator" when opening Photoshop. Also, we're releasing a Tutorial Player AIR application that supports the interactive capabilities of the Tutorial Builder HTML tutorials and lets the user drive Photoshop by clicking on the "Show me in Photoshop" links.
